what is Printer/ define After a document is created on the computer, it can be sent to a printer for a hard copy (printout). Same printers offers special features such as coloured and large page formats. Some of the most commonly used printers are: 1. Laser Printer 2. Dot Printer 3. Ink Jet Printer 4. Line Printer Laser Printer: A laser printer produces high quality print that one normally finds in publishing. It is extremely fast and quiet. Moreover, the operation of a laser printer is extremely easy with automatic paper loading and no smudging or messing up of ink ribbons. Most laser printers output 6 to 12 pages per minute. Minimum buffer memory in a laser printer is 1 MB. Dot Matrix Printer: The dot matrix printer (DMP, in short) is a very versatile and inexpensive output device and is suitable for most of our computing jobs.
